Target Clothing Return Policy
If you asked yourself what’s Target clothing return policy is, here is the answer:
Starting in 2022, customers can return unused and unworn clothes up to 90 days after purchase with proof of purchase (or any other valid proof of purchase).
Returning items in good condition is possible even also without tags.

Do I Have To Refund My Attire To Target After 90 Days?
There is no exchange or refund after the 90-day return window expires unless the item is in new condition and still has the tags.
Target will not refund returns that you made after 90 days from the date of purchase.
Rather, they will issue a merchandise card with the value of the item’s lowest price within the past 90 days. You can use this card only in stores at target and cannot redeem it online.

Does target accept returns without a receipt for clothes?
If you can provide an alternative proof of purchase, you can return clothes to Target without a receipt.
Whether you paid with Target RedCard, Visa, Mastercard, American Express, Discover, check, or Target gift card (which you had to retain), you can find your order online at Target. This method cannot be used to track cash purchases.
The digital barcode or receipt on Target.com can be accessed as proof of purchase through your Target.com account.
You will receive a ‘merchandise return card’ if you cannot provide proof of purchase. It is not redeemable online at Target.com, and can only be used in-store at Target.

What’s the procedure for returning clothes to Target?
If you purchased clothing from Target, Target.com, or the Target app within 90 days of purchase. You can return it to any Target store during this period with a valid receipt.
The proof of purchase can be a sales receipt, a barcode from the Target app, a confirmation of shipment or delivery via email, or the original form of payment.
On Target.com:
– Navigate to your order history.
– Choose the option to return the item.
– Print a return shipping label.
– Clothing items can be sent directly to the Target Online Returns center.
– The return shipping fee may have to be paid by you.
